AI-Powered Demo Intake for a Record Label by Danny MaddockAI-Powered Demo Intake for a Record Label by Danny Maddock

AI-Powered Demo Intake for a Record Label

Danny Maddock

Danny Maddock

AI-Powered Talent Scouting: Automating A&R for Independent Record Labels

Role: Automation Architect
Tools: Airtable, Make.com, OpenAI/Gemini, Slack, SoundCloud API

I built an AI-powered demo submission pipeline for a dubstep record label - automatically screening artist demos for genre fit, tagging them, and notifying the A&R team via Slack.

The Problem

The label receives a high volume of demo submissions from artists. Every track had to be manually reviewed with no structured way to screen, categorise, or prioritise. Demos sat in inboxes and shared folders. The A&R team had no pipeline and no way to quickly filter by genre suitability - meaning good demos got buried and time was wasted on poor fits.
The automation handles intake, metadata scraping, AI analysis, database updates, and Slack notifications in a single pipeline. The system originally supported SoundCloud, Bandcamp, and raw file uploads - after Bandcamp locked down their API, the client opted to streamline to SoundCloud-only submissions.

A&R Team Notification

A scheduled Make scenario runs every Monday at 8am, pulling all unreviewed demos from the past week and pushing a formatted summary to the A&R team's Slack channel.
Each message includes the artist's details and an embedded SoundCloud preview - so the team can listen directly in Slack without opening Airtable.

A&R Dashboard

Built with Airtable Interfaces - a clean, tabbed view for the team to review and manage submissions without touching the backend.
The 'New Demo' tab in the A&R dashboard - checked and tagged by AI
The 'New Demo' tab in the A&R dashboard - checked and tagged by AI
The 'Rejected' demos that did not suit the record label's sound
The 'Rejected' demos that did not suit the record label's sound
Like this project

Posted Feb 20, 2026

Developed AI-powered demo submission pipeline for a dubstep label.